Position: Senior Software Engineer
Location: Bengaluru, Karnataka, India
Optimize Your LinkedIn Profile
Link- https://wa.me/p/6003143909798263/918830328039
Job Description
Qualification and Skills
- Must have first class Bachelor’s degree in Engineering or Masters in Computers from an accredited college/ university
- Excellent analytical and problem- solving skills.
- Proven 5+ years working experience in Java enterprise application development, with a good knowledge of its ecosystems and knack for writing clean, readable Java code.
- Core Java/J2EE
- Java Design patterns
- Data Structures & Multithreading
- XML/XSLT
- Javascript (Ajax/JQuery/Angular/React)
- HTML
- CSS
- SQL (Database: DB2/MSSQL/MySQL/SQL server)
- Webservice (SOAP/REST)
- Microservice
- Proficient understanding of code versioning tools, such as SVN, GIT etc.
- Proficient in configuring any of the Web servers like Apache Tomcat, Weblogic, IBM Websphere, JBOSS etc.
- Technically savvy and able to ramp up on new technologies quickly. Self-taught developer and technical skills will also be considered an asset.
- Solid understanding of object-oriented programming
- Good understanding of the technical architecture for a software solution.
- Expertise with build tools such as Ant/Maven.
- Effective verbal and written communication skills.
- Must be familiar with the full project lifecycle, for both development and support projects, including estimation.
- Must have Technical Skills
Optimize Your Naukri Profile
Link- https://wa.me/p/6105392242909026/918830328039
Responsibilities
- Responsible for analysing requirements as per functional and technical specifications, developing and reviewing code.
- Ability to work independently in a fast paced environment with dynamically changing requirements
- To develop and deliver efficient code with high quality and high performance to client.
- Completes applications development by coordinating requirements, schedules and timelines.
- Manages day- to- day individual workload, identifies / mitigates project risks. Promotes teamwork in problem resolution.
- Participate in daily sprint discussions and provide updates on the activities assigned. Work on collaboration tools such as JIRA to reflect development progress.
- Identify bottlenecks and bugs, and devise solutions to these problems. Analyse and resolve issues identified during testing.
- Work with QA to ensure the connector code conforms to internal standards.
- Contribute to Code Reviews and team meetings
- Support and train junior members in the team
- Supports users by developing documentation and assistance tools.
- Understanding fundamental design principles behind a scalable application and should be in a position to provide design recommendations.
Software Testing Jobs
- Exclusive Automation Testing Job Updates: Your Key to Securing Top Roles in 2024
- Proven Hacks to Increase IT Job Interview Calls: Email Applications, Resumes, Follow-Ups, and Notice Period Tips
- Step into the World of Quality Engineering with Accenture
- Elevate Your Testing Career as a Test Specialist with Birlasoft
- Join GE Digital as a Quality Assurance Engineer (Automation) in Hyderabad
- Testing-Automation-Functional Role at EY in Mumbai
- Senior Quality Assurance Automation Engineer Job Opening at Checkmarx in Pune
- Performance Tester Job Opening at GlobalLogic in Pune
- Exciting Career Opportunity: Associate Senior SDET Analyst at Global Payments Inc. in Pune
- Exciting Opportunity: Performance Test Engineer at Globant in Pune
- Exciting Opportunity: Software Testing Engineer at Mahindra Group in Pune
- Career Opportunity: Quality Assurance Analyst at Wipro in Pune
- Exciting Career Opportunity: QA Engineer at Community Brands in Pune
- Exciting Opportunity: Senior Software Test Engineer at UBS in Pune
- Unlock Your Career Potential as a QA Specialist at PTC in Pune
- Exciting Career Opportunity: Quality and Testing Engineer at Deutsche Bank in Pune
- Elevate Your Career as a QA Lead at Virtusa in Pune
- Sr Quality Engineer at HMH Tech India: An Exciting Opportunity in Pune
- Exciting Opportunity: Test Lead Position at YASH Technologies in Pune
- Join Accenture as a Quality Engineering Lead (Test Lead) in Pune
- Advance Your Career as a Deputy Manager in Quality Assurance at Whirlpool Corporation
Apply: Click here to Apply
Get daily 200+ openings on WhatsApp for Manual Testing, Automation Testing, ETL Testing and IT Freshers